The Millbury Bike Path is part of the plans for a long bike path / walking path / celebration of the entire Blackstone River from Worcester, MA to Pawtucket, RI. The stretch which is complete in the Millbury area starts at a parking lot near the Blackstone Shoppes mall complex and goes north along the river to the Worcester Visitor’s Center just past the WalMart.
It’s quite an interesting bike path. It wends along the Blackstone River quite a lot, so you get good images of the ducks, turtles, beavers, and other creatures. There are a number of train bridges and walking bridges to get photos of.
Plus, the Blackstone River goes right along the train lines here, so there’s ample opportunity to get cool photos or drawings of the trains in various configurations.

We have a FREEEEE 2-month show schedule at the Milford TV Studio location. This location gets a fair amount of traffic as locals come and go to the various events there. Our art hangs on the walls in their hallways and rooms. Every two months we swap out with a new theme.
On the swap-out date, we all descend on the studio and hang out from 6-8pm. We take down the old art, put our new art against the walls, and have fun. We bring in our own snacks and drinks for this. It’s casual and relaxing. You can bring as many pieces as you wish on the theme. Milford TV hangs and labels our pieces for us.
On the reception date, Milford TV provides the food and drinks. By now they’ve hung and labelled all the artwork for us. We show up and enjoy the show and conversation from 6-8pm.
It’s free to participate and there’s no stress. Just bring in as many or few art items as you want, on the theme. Just label the back of each with the title, artist name, and price. You don’t have to fill out any online forms. We do have a sign-in sheet there just to keep track of what is in the gallery.
